Transaction 8641c26b5442cb7d302fd74bb37be8220818467a4417694996ae398db76b4648
1 Input
1 Output
-
8641c26b5442cb7d302fd74bb37be8220818467a4417694996ae398db76b4648:0
- value
- 1077312
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 305fe770a7f9ffbdbe68d15ee9d949ca8849c584 OP_EQUAL
- address
- 366oFHMJP6mrdKXhw5we22ruY7zKxuQVuy